Market Snapshot: Extracorporeal Shock Wave Lithotripsy Market Growth
The extracorporeal shock wave lithotripsy market grew from USD 360.48 million in 2024 to USD 384.92 million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 602.68 million by 2032, reflecting a CAGR of 6.63%. Robust adoption of minimally invasive techniques and continued advances in device technologies have positioned ESWL as a mainstay in global urological care. Tariff Impact on Manufacturing and Supply Chain
The introduction of new United States tariffs in 2025 on imported ESWL devices and key components has increased manufacturing costs and prompted reassessment of sourcing models across the industry. Leading manufacturers are investing in domestic production and regional hubs to reduce exposure and ensure supply chain continuity. These moves aim to stabilize costs and sustain market competitiveness in light of heightened regulatory scrutiny and shifting trade policies.
